A Day in the Life: R&D Manager

No two days look the same—every one is a mix of challenges, quick pivots, and exciting progress. Here's a glimpse into what a Monday might look like:

Morning: The day starts with a quick team meeting to align on mechanical designs and set weekly objectives. From there, it’s a walk over to the automation floor to catch up with the manager about software updates for a production line in Pennsylvania. Next, it’s a stop at the transformation factory to check in with operators on the new grinding/polishing machine installed a few weeks ago. They share some feedback—you jot down notes for future improvements. Before lunch, you’re on the production plant floor with a control specialist, checking if a larger control panel can fit in the electrical room. It’s all about making sure those extra motor inverters will integrate smoothly.

Lunch break with the team: A quick breather, a bite to eat, and a moment to gear up for a packed afternoon

Afternoon: Post-lunch, the focus shifts to supplier calls to lock in specs for the control panel—joined by the automation and control teams for a deep-dive discussion. Plans change mid-afternoon when you decide to postpone compression testing on a new product to stay focused on finalizing the electrical panel. You quickly align with the QC team and shift priorities. Then comes a curveball: an electrical issue hits the production line. You send in your automation specialist and reorganize the week’s plan to minimize delays—updating the Manufacturing Director along the way. Before wrapping up, you grab a coffee and spend a few moments researching competitors’ innovations in Europe.

The day ends with a quick review of your plan for the week ahead—fast-paced, ever-changing, but always rewarding
